Wait, I don't get it, provided that you play your best golds in R1, that means they will drag Roach and the rest with them, then if you play lippy R2 and he gets them back in your deck, doesn't it mean you have to play another gold to get roach and the rest on the field? Or do they somehow come the same turn Lippy got them back from the graveyard?

No, it works like Assire - you put Roach back on deck but since Assire/Lippy are gold, Roach comes out instantly.

Lippy is really good, but i've struggled with him because of R2 - cant drypass R2 because i need him to put Cerys and Phoenix on Graveyard for R3, but then im wasting the Roach and Morkvarg play on R2. This is even worse when opponent won R1 and drypassed R2.

Usually only won when opponents tried to bleed on R2 and ended up losing CA for R3, only problem was big woodland when they play their big units on R2 and i still havent recovered the golds to destroy them i played R1 and would get on draws of R3.
